2. Is gel sunscreen better than cream for oily skin?
Gel sunscreens are usually better for oily skin because they absorb quickly, feel lighter, and help keep shine in check. Creams may feel heavier and sometimes clog pores.
3. What SPF is recommended for oily skin in Indian summers?
SPF 50 or higher is best for oily skin in India, especially during summer. It helps protect against strong sun exposure and prevents tanning and sun damage.
4. Can sunscreen cause breakouts on oily skin?
Some sunscreens can cause breakouts if they contain heavy oils or fragrances. Choosing a non-comedogenic, oil-free sunscreen reduces the risk of clogged pores and pimples.
5. How often should sunscreen be reapplied on oily skin?
Reapply sunscreen every 2-3 hours when outdoors. Sweat, humidity, and wiping your face can remove sunscreen, so regular reapplication is important.
6. Is matte sunscreen good for oily skin?
Yes, matte sunscreens are ideal for oily skin. They help control oil and shine, keeping your face fresh throughout the day.
7. What ingredients should be avoided in sunscreen for oily skin?
Avoid sunscreens with mineral oil, coconut oil, or heavy emollients. Look for labels like oil-free, non-comedogenic, and alcohol-free for best results.
8. Are mineral sunscreens suitable for oily skin?
Mineral sunscreens can be good for oily skin if they have a lightweight, fluid texture. Choose formulas that are non-comedogenic and don’t leave a white cast.
